It is a specific requirement of ISA 315 that the auditor obtains an understanding of the internal control relevant to the audit. This is a crucial step in assessing the risk of material misstatement, as one of the components of audit risk is control risk, defined as the risk that a misstatement that could occur will not be prevented, or detected and corrected, on a timely basis by the entity’s internal control. An important part of assessing the risk of material misstatement is that the risks identified should be prioritized. This is because ISA 315 determines that risks which are identified as being significant risks require special audit consideration. It is a matter of judgment as to whether a risk constitutes a significant risk, and matters such as the complexity of the transaction, whether there is a risk of fraud, the involvement of related parties, and whether the transaction is outside the normal course of business should be considered. As we continue to discuss the audit risk model one area that should not be overlooked is engagement risk. This risk is directly associated with the business risk of the client and this risk is used in the initial planning stages to modify acceptable audit risk.

Engagement risk is the risk that an auditor, of firm, will suffer harm after the completion of the audit. The audit report could very well be accurate, but the auditor must consider the clients business risk in setting an acceptable level of audit risk. As we know, clients can have an favorable audit report and then not meet business objectives which in turn may cause hardship, for example, suffering a serious loss and then declaring bankruptcy. This may subject the auditor to lawsuits from the users of the audit report.

Case summary: An employee of Furniture World, a retail outlet based in North Carolina, has been charged with theft for allegedly embezzling over $250,000 from the company. Elizabeth Pine, 52, is scheduled to make her initial court appearance on Wednesday. According to Police Detective Dick Berry, Pine was Furniture World’s payroll clerk and was a trusted employee for over 15 years. Pine’s fraudulent activities, which included arranging payments for fictitious employees, had taken place over the last 16 months. The payments were electronically deposited into bank accounts controlled by Pine, Berry reported. Berry said the fraud was discovered when the company accountant had trouble reconciling the company’s accounts. An internal audit revealed several names on the payroll that did not have valid Social Security numbers. The company subsequently contacted police for help in the investigation. Berry also reported that Pine was recently divorced, has three children to support, and has several credit cards with high balances. Berry added that Pine has resigned from the company and intends to pay the money back.
